Post by Alci » Fri, 19. Oct 18, 10:12

It will never be your "classic RTS".

Micro isn't generally possible, and if you don't try doing it it will be fine.

It's still designed as commanding platform and you are supposed to concentrate only on macro and the ships doing their AI things on their own. Intervene too much and you only confuse them, resetting their plans and make them all sluggish because they have great inertia (not just moving, but also planning).

So don't try to control them. Command them.
